We don't copy your pipeline. We read it.

Salesforce stays the system of record. Your mailbox stays the source of truth. OppBox reads them both, computes what matters, and renders it where you already are · it doesn't pull your data into a database and let it rot.

The result isn't a faster inbox. It's an inbox that finally understands the only thing you ever cared about: the deal.

On the side of the human.

There is a version of this product that runs without you. That auto-replies, auto-archives, auto-sends, sorts your customers into buckets and acts on them while you sleep. We didn't build that. We won't.

AI in OppBox is on-demand and nothing else. Ask for a brief and you get one. Ask for a reply and it drafts. Ask for a follow-up and it suggests. Then you read it, you change it, you decide, you send. Nothing is generated in the background. Nothing leaves your hands unseen.

The judgement · the relationship, the timing, the word that lands · stays yours, because that judgement is the job. Software should make you faster at being you. Not replace the part of you the customer actually bought.
